Sinclair wants success to continue with Scottish Cup victory

Scott Sinclair has enjoyed nothing but domestic success since he joined Celtic and is looking continue the trend in Saturday’s William Hill Scottish Cup final against Hearts at Hampden Park.

The 30-year-old winger was signed from Aston Villa by former Hoops boss Brendan Rodgers in 2016 and scored the winner against the Jambos at Tynecastle on his Ladbrokes Premiership debut.
